HC Deb 28 March 1990 vol 170 cc205-6W
Sir George Young

To ask the Secretary of State for Social Security by how much the community charge of a pensioner couple, living in a district with a community charge of £380, will be reduced as a result of the Chancellor's statement, where their only income is the state retirement pension and they have savings of (a) £8,000, (b) £12,000 and (c) £16,000.

Mrs. Gillian Shephard

The information requested is shown in the table.

Pensioner couple aged 60 to 74, receiving state retirement pension for a couple of £75.10 a week, with a community charge of £380 each.
Savings £ Community charge benefit (per week) £
8,000 8.72
12,000 6.32
16,000 3.92
